FOREVER YOURS WEDDING COLLECTION

Make your big day unforgettable with the Forever Yours Wedding Collection from Flowers Rickmansworth. Thoughtfully designed for elegance and romance, this premium wedding flower package brings cohesive style to every moment of your celebration.

Choose from three flexible options to suit your guest list and budget. The Intimate Package is ideal for 50-75 guests and includes 1 bridal bouquet, 3 bridesmaid bouquets, and 4 groom boutonnieres. For 75-100 guests, the Original Package provides 1 bridal bouquet, 5 bridesmaid bouquets, and 6 groom boutonnieres, ensuring every key member of your party is beautifully coordinated. Hosting 100+ guests? The Ultimate Package features 1 bridal bouquet and 7 bridesmaid bouquets for maximum impact in photos and throughout your venue.

Each bouquet is handcrafted by skilled florists to reflect your style, with fresh, long-lasting blooms and premium finishes.
